This step lets you choose the official name of your share corporation. You have two main options: a numbered designation or a reserved custom name.
Option A — Numbered company (common)
A numbered company, e.g. 1234-5678 Quebec Inc., is ready to operate as soon as it is created.
The number is assigned automatically by the REQ and serves as the legal name.
Benefits:
- No availability search required
- Faster creation — no reservation step
- You can add a trade name later at no extra charge
Example:
1234-5678 Quebec Inc. operating as Nova Tech
Option B — Custom name (reservation required)
If you want a custom name (e.g. Groupe Altitude Inc.), you must reserve the name with the REQ.
The proposed name must be reviewed and approved to avoid conflicts with existing registrations.
Notes:
- Reservations are valid for a limited period (typically 90 days)
- If you already reserved a name, you can use it directly in the incorporation
- The name must comply with the Act respecting the legal publicity of enterprises
Required legal suffixes
Every Quebec share corporation must include a legal suffix in its official name. Accepted suffixes:
| Suffix | Meaning |
|---|---|
| Inc. | Incorporated |
| Ltd | Limited |
| Corp. | Corporation |
Language versions
You may register the name in French, English, or both. If bilingual, both versions appear in the register.
If your clients are mainly French-speaking, a French name is often preferable. You can add an English version later by amending the articles.
